Failed findings

  • food improperly labeled
    Official wording: Food Properly Labeled; Original Container
    Inspector note: INSTRUCTED TO LABEL ALL BULK STORAGE CONTAINERS WITH NAME OF PRODUCT INSIDE OF CONTAINER.
    code 37
  • pests in the house
    Official wording: Insects, Rodents, & Animals Not Present
    Inspector note: OBSERVED PEST ACTIVITY ON PREMISES. FOUND EVIDENCE OF ROACHES (3 LIVE ADULT), 30 MOUSE DROPPINGS ON FLOOR AND SHELVES, 3 LIVE HOUSE FLIES IN KITCHEN AND 6-8 FRUIT FLIES IN REAR STORAGE AREA. INSTRUCTED TO ELIMINATE PEST ACTIVITY AND HAVE PEST CONTROL SERVICE PRIOR TO REINSPECTION NEXT WEEK. PRIORITY FOUNDATION VIOLATION 7-38-020(A) ISSUED.
    code 38
